/* CSS Document */
body{margin:0px; background-color: #EFEFEF; font-family:verdana; font-weight:normal; font-size:11px;}
p{ padding:0px; margin:0px;} 
.whiteleftandright{ background-color: #ffffff; border-left:1px solid #8F9092; border-right:1px solid #8F9092; padding:5px}
.whiteleftandright2{ background-color: #ffffff;padding:5px}
.logopadding{padding:5px 0px 17px 15px;}
.topicons{padding-right:32px;}
.toplinksrighdots{ background-image:url(../images/linksrightdots.gif); background-position:right; background-repeat:no-repeat;}
.topnavbg{background-image:url(../images/topnavbg.gif); background-repeat:repeat-x; height:24px;}
.toplinkhighlight{ background-image:url(../images/topnavcurrent.gif); background-repeat:repeat-x; height:24px;}
.toplinkhighlightlink:link{font-family:verdana; font-weight:bold; font-size:12px; color: #144180; text-decoration:none;}
.toplinkhighlightlink:visited{font-family:verdana; font-weight:bold; font-size:12px; color: #144180; text-decoration:none;}
.toplinkhighlightlink:hover{font-family:verdana; font-weight:bold; font-size:12px; color: #144180; text-decoration:underline;}
.topnavright{ background-image:url(../images/topnavright.gif); background-repeat:no-repeat; background-position:right;}
.toplinkhighlightnormal:link{font-family:verdana; font-weight:bold; font-size:12px; color: #666666; text-decoration:none;}
.toplinkhighlightnormal:visited{font-family:verdana; font-weight:bold; font-size:12px; color: #666666; text-decoration:none;}
.toplinkhighlightnormal:hover{font-family:verdana; font-weight:bold; font-size:12px; color: #05A9DE; text-decoration:underline;}
.topnavbottom{ background-image:url(../images/linksbottom.gif); background-repeat:repeat-x; height:22px; background-color:#35C1F1;}
.topnavbottom a:link{ font:Trebuchet MS; font-size:12px; color:#FFFFFF; padding-left:20px; padding-right:20px; text-decoration:none;}
.topnavbottom a:visited{ font:Trebuchet MS; font-size:12px; color:#FFFFFF; padding-left:20px; padding-right:20px; text-decoration:none;}
.topnavbottom a:hover{ font:Trebuchet MS; font-size:12px; color:#FFFFFF; padding-left:20px; padding-right:20px; text-decoration:underline;}
.middlemainimage{background-image:url(../images/man.jpg); background-repeat:no-repeat; background-position:right; height:171px;}
.captioninage{padding:31px 0px 20px 5px;}
.smallcaption{padding-bottom:9px; padding-left:5px;}
.smallheading{font-family: "Trebuchet MS"; font-size:15px; font-weight:bold ; color: #3a9ce0 ;}
.smallheading:link,.smallheading:visited{font-family: "Trebuchet MS"; font-size:15px; font-weight:bold ; color: #3a9ce0 ; text-decoration:none;}
.smallheading:hover{font-family: "Trebuchet MS"; font-size:15 px; font-weight:bold ; color: #3a9ce0 ; text-decoration:underline}

.smallheadingnounderline{font-family: "Trebuchet MS"; font-size:15px; font-weight:bold ; color: #3a9ce0 ;}
.smallheadingnounderline:link,.smallheading:visited{font-family: "Trebuchet MS"; font-size:15px; font-weight:bold ; color: #3a9ce0 ; text-decoration:none;}
.smallheadingnounderline:hover{font-family: "Trebuchet MS"; font-size:15 px; font-weight:bold ; color: #3a9ce0 ;}



.topbg{ background-image:url(../images/roundconertopbg.gif); background-repeat: repeat-x;}
.rightbg{ background-image: url(../images/roundcornerrightbottombg.gif); background-repeat:repeat-y;}
.bottombg{ background-image:url(../images/roundcornerbottombg.gif); background-repeat: repeat-x;}
.leftbg{ background-image: url(../images/roundcornerleftbg.gif); background-repeat:repeat-y;}
.signinred{font-weight:bold; color: #FF0000;}
.embosstop{padding:6px;}
.logintextfield{ width:95px; border:1px solid #7F7F7F; font-family:verdana; font-size:11px; color: #666666; font-weight:normal;}
.login:link{font-family:Verdana; font-weight:normal; font-size:11px; color: #666666; text-decoration:none;}
.login:visited{font-family:Verdana; font-weight:normal; font-size:11px; color: #666666; text-decoration:none;}
.login:hover{font-family:Verdana; font-weight:normal; font-size:11px; color: #FF0000; text-decoration:underline;}
.logingray{color: #666666;}
.mainimagebottom{border-bottom:1px solid #8C8C8C;}
.bodypadding{padding:11px 13px 31px 15px;}
.bodyhead{background-image:url(../images/bg.gif); background-repeat:repeat-x; padding-left:12px;}
.bodyheadleft{background-image:url(../images/leftbg.gif); background-repeat:repeat-y;}
.bodyheadright{background-image:url(../images/rightbg.gif); background-repeat:repeat-y;}
.bodyheadbottom{background-image:url(../images/bottombg.gif); background-repeat:repeat-x;}
.middlepadding{padding-left:10px;}
.sucess:link{font-family:verdana; font-weight:normal; font-size:11px; color: #000000; text-decoration:none;}
.sucess:visited{font-family:verdana; font-weight:normal; font-size:11px; color: #000000; text-decoration:none;}
.sucess:hover{font-family:verdana; font-weight:normal; font-size:11px; color: #87B1DD; text-decoration:none;}
.viewallpadding{padding-right:10px;}
.howwecancal:link{font-family:verdana; font-weight:normal; font-size:11px; color: #0060BA; text-decoration:none;}
.howwecancal:visited{font-family:verdana; font-weight:normal; font-size:11px; color: #0060BA; text-decoration:none;}
.howwecancal:hover{font-family:verdana; font-weight:normal; font-size:11px; color: #0060BA; text-decoration:underline;}
.findesellerpadding{padding: 22px 0px 15px 19px;}
.topheadings{ font-family:"Trebuchet MS"; font-size:12px; font-weight:bold; color: #003399;}
a:link{font-family:"Trebuchet MS"; font-weight:normal; font-size:11px; color: #0060BA; text-decoration:none;}
a:visited{font-family:"Trebuchet MS"; font-weight:normal; font-size:11px; color: #0060BA; text-decoration:none;}
a:hover{font-family:"Trebuchet MS"; font-weight:normal; font-size:11px; color: #0060BA; text-decoration:underline;}
.leftandrightpadding{padding-left:23px; padding-right:23px;}
.footertopborder{border-top:1px solid #CACACA;}
.footerlinks:link{font-family:arial; font-weight:normal; font-size:11px; color: #5D5D5D; text-decoration:none;}
.footerlinks:visited{font-family:arial; font-weight:normal; font-size:11px; color: #5D5D5D; text-decoration:none;}
.footerlinks:hover{font-family:arial; font-weight:normal; font-size:11px; color: #5878A4; text-decoration:underline;}
.whitebgandborder{ background-color: #ffffff; border:1px solid #4986B1;}
.view_style {
	font-family: verdana;
	font-size: 11px;
	font-weight: normal;
	color: #0060BA;
	text-decoration: none;
}
.middlebgmain {background-image:url(../images/normalone.gif); background-repeat:repeat-y; padding:15px; width:217px;}
.textfield {
	font-family: Tahoma;
	font-size: 11px;
	color: #333333;
	text-decoration: none;
	width: 160px;
}
.submitbutton {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#FFFFFF;
	text-decoration: none;
	background-color: #0099CC;
	border: 0px solid #FFFFFF;
	padding: 2px;
}
.bg-bluegradient {
	background-image: url(../images/bg_bluegradient.gif);
	background-repeat: repeat-x;
	background-position: left top;
	height: 35px;
}
.bg-headings {
	font-family: Tahoma;
	font-size: 11px;
	font-weight: bold;
	color: #333333;
	text-decoration: none;
	background-color: #B3E0FF;
}
.bg-grey {
	font-family: Tahoma;
	font-size: 11px;
	color: #333333;
	text-decoration: none;
	background-color: #E1E1E1;
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#CCCCCC;
}
.border-grey {
	border: 1px solid #CCCCCC;
}
#rfqsearchdivborders {
	height: 170px;
	border: 1px solid #CCCCCC;
	overflow: auto;
}
.textfield-small {
	font-family: Tahoma;
	font-size: 11px;
	color: #333333;
	text-decoration: none;
	width: 75px;
}
.tfield {
	font-family: Tahoma;
	font-size: 11px;
	color: #333333;
	text-decoration: none;
}
.imgborder {
	padding: 1px;
	border: 1px solid #CCCCCC;
}

.border-bottom {
	border-bottom-width: 1px;
	border-bottom-style: solid;
	border-bottom-color: #CCCCCC;
}
.tab-highlight {
	background-image: url(../images/bg_bluegradient_revert.gif);
	height: 35px;
}
.bg-litebluebrdr {
	background-color: #F4FCFF;
	border: 1px solid #B7ECFF;
}
.submenu-highlighted {
	font-family: Tahoma;
	font-size: 11px;
	color: #006EBA;
	text-decoration: none;
	background-color: #F4F4F4;
	padding: 2px 20px 5px 20px;
	border-top:2px solid #35C1F1;
}

.headingallindex {
color:#4986B1;
font-family:"Trebuchet MS";
font-size:20px;
font-weight:bold;
}
.style15
{
    color:#333333;
}
.frontpagespan
{
 font-family:verdana; font-weight:bold; font-size:12px; color: #144180; text-decoration:none;
}
.general-txt {
	font-family:Arial;
	font-size:11px;
	color:#444343;
	line-height:16px
	}
.head-txt {
	font-family:Arial;
	font-size:19px;
	font-weight:bold;
	color:#444343;
	}
.head-txt-white {
	font-family:Arial;
	font-size:19px;
	font-weight:bold;
	color:#ffffff;
	}
	.parttext
{
    color: #000000;
    font-size:12px;
}
.companylink
{
       font-size:12px;
}
